Guest guest Posted May 27, 2008 Report Share Posted May 27, 2008 Marinated Olives, Peppers and Feta 1 jar roasted sweet red peppers, drained and cut into strips 1 jar pitted Kalamata olives, drained and cut in half 1/4 cup chopped red onion 2 cloves fresh garlic, minced 1/4 cup chopped flat leaf parsley 2 tablespoons chopped fresh basil 1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il 3 tablespoons lemon juice 1 cup crumbled feta cheese toasted baguette slices In bowl combine peppers, olives, onion, garlic, parsley, basil, extra virgin olive oil and lemon juice. Gently stir in feta cheese. Refrigerate for several hours or overnight to allow flavors to blend. Serve mixture with toasted baguette slices. To toast baguettes. Slice bread diagonally and brush lightly with extra virgin olive oil. Place bread on broiler pan and broil until golden brown on both sides. Serves 8.
